- Aviation_history_of_Hong_Kong abstract "The first privately owned airport in Hong Kong was located in Sha Tin. On 18 March 1911, the aeroplane of the Belgian pilot, Charles den Bron, successfully took off at the airport in Sha Tin on an aeroplane named Spirit of Sha Tin (Chinese: 沙田精神號). It was the first aeroplane that took off in Hong Kong. A replica of the aircraft is hung at Chep Lap Kok airport above the arrivals hall.".
